forked from premiere/premiere-libtorrent
fix for reuseaddr
This commit is contained in:
parent
214dfa9427
commit
8b59f0e466
|
@ -667,13 +667,13 @@ namespace detail
|
|||
{
|
||||
// create listener socket
|
||||
m_listen_socket.reset(new socket_acceptor(m_io_service));
|
||||
m_listen_socket->set_option(socket_acceptor::reuse_address(true));
|
||||
|
||||
for(;;)
|
||||
{
|
||||
try
|
||||
{
|
||||
m_listen_socket->open(m_listen_interface.protocol());
|
||||
m_listen_socket->set_option(socket_acceptor::reuse_address(true));
|
||||
m_listen_socket->bind(m_listen_interface);
|
||||
m_listen_socket->listen();
|
||||
m_external_listen_port = m_listen_interface.port();
|
||||
|
|
Loading…
Reference in New Issue